"Any Day Now" is a popular song written by #BurtBacharach and #BobHilliard in 1962. It has been recorded by numerous artists over the years, including notable versions by #ChuckJackson in 1962, #AlanPrice in 1965, #ElvisPresley in 1969, #ScottWalker in 1973 and #RonnieMilsap in 1982. In the lyrics.

Alan Price, keyboardist with The Animals
Born 19 April 1942 - Alan Price, keyboardist with The Animals who had the 1964 UK & US No.1 single 'House Of The Rising Sun'). As a solo artist he scored the 1967 UK No.4 single 'Simon Smith and his Amazing Dancing Bear'. He had hits in the 70s, partnering Georgie Fame. #AlanPrice

Goldie & the Gingerbreads
“Can’t You Hear My Heartbeat”/“Little Boy”
(US — UK #25, 29th Jan 1965)

This #NewYork quartet were discovered by #theAnimals while on tour. #AlanPrice produced this first #Decca single, after they moved to the UK.
